About Us

Established in 2015, HA has grown to become the UK\’s largest postgraduate training provider in aesthetic medicine. We are dedicated to improving patient safety through our training, aiming to raise educational standards for popular non-surgical cosmetic procedures such as injectables and cosmetic dermatology treatments.

Essential Skills and Experience

  • Completed at least 150 toxin and 150 filler cases or have over 3 years\’ experience in facial aesthetics focusing on injectables
  • A passion for teaching excellence
  • Prioritize safety and quality outcomes
  • Adhere to the Code of Conduct of relevant professional bodies
  • Engage in continuous professional development, including our training days
  • Maintain GMC/NMC/GDC Full Licence or equivalent, with up-to-date Appraisal and Revalidation
  • Registered prescriber
  • Hold a Level 7 Qualification in Injectables or postgraduate qualification in Aesthetic Medicine
  • Availability of 2 days per week plus one Saturday per month
  • Right to work in the UK (no sponsorship available)
